Ramsey County is billing people hundreds of times for mobile crisis services
Ramsey County billed people 745 times in the last 18 months, after individuals called the county’s crisis line for life-saving mobile crisis services, according to new data obtained by the FOX 9 Investigators.
Ramsey County billed people 745 times in the last 18 months, after individuals called the county’s crisis line for life-saving mobile crisis services, according to new data obtained by the FOX 9 Investigators.

Dino Fest returns to Science Museum of Minnesota
A fan-favorite festival is back at the Science Museum of Minnesota in St. Paul. Dino Fest is happening on Saturday, Aug. 3, from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m. The day will include activities, presentations, performances, and a field jacket opening from a recent dig in Montana. Guests can also go behind the scenes to see the paleo lab. Dino Fest is included with an admission ticket to the science museum.
